How to get there

How to reach Atolina in Belarus

Atolina is a beautiful village located in Belarus. Here are the steps to reach Atolina:

  1. Book a flight to Minsk International Airport, which is the main international airport in Belarus.
  2. Upon arrival at the airport, you can either rent a car or take a taxi to reach Atolina. It is approximately a 2-hour drive from the airport.
  3. If you prefer public transportation, you can take a train from Minsk to the nearest train station to Atolina. The journey may take around 3-4 hours.
  4. From the train station, you can hire a local taxi or use a local bus service to reach Atolina. The village is well-connected by road.

Once you reach Atolina, you will be greeted by its picturesque landscapes, charming architecture, and warm hospitality. Enjoy your visit!

Getting to know Atolina - A Beautiful Place in Belarus

Atolina is a small town located in the heart of Belarus. Nestled amidst picturesque landscapes, it is renowned for its natural beauty and vibrant culture. This charming destination offers a unique blend of historical heritage and modern amenities, making it a perfect getaway for travelers seeking both relaxation and adventure.

One of Atolina's main attractions is its stunning countryside, characterized by rolling hills, lush forests, and serene lakes. Visitors can immerse themselves in the tranquility of nature by taking leisurely walks along the scenic paths or enjoying a picnic by the crystal-clear waters. The town's idyllic surroundings provide an ideal setting for out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and boating.

In addition to its natural wonders, Atolina also boasts a rich history that can be explored through its architecture and museums. The town's charming old quarter is lined with beautifully preserved buildings, displaying a mix of architectural styles including Baroque, Gothic, and Renaissance. The local museums offer fascinating insights into Belarusian history, showcasing artifacts and exhibits that depict the town's past.

Atolina is also known for its lively cultural scene, with numerous festivals and events held throughout the year. Visitors can witness traditional folk dances, listen to melodious musical performances, and indulge in delicious local cuisine. The locals here are warm and welcoming, ensuring that visitors feel right at home.

Whether you are seeking tranquility in nature, a glimpse into the past, or an immersive cultural experience, Atolina has something to offer to everyone. Its natural beauty, historical charm, and vibrant culture make it a must-visit destination in Belarus.
